284-time Hall of Fame right-hander Jenkins: “Ohtani’s Showtime”

Hall of Fame legends are reacting to the success of Angels pitcher Shohei Ohtani in pitching and batting. MLB official Twitter introduces the home run ranking of pitchers who struck out 200. Ohtani, who has hit 34 home runs this season, is of course ranked first, but Ferguson Jenkins, who once won 284 wins with the Cubs and Rangers, reacted. “Ohtani Showtime!” he tweeted.

Mr. Jenkins marked 20 or more wins for six consecutive years from 1967. He won the most wins and Cy Young Award in 1971 with the Cubs, and in 1974 when he moved to the Rangers, he won the Comeback Award for the most wins twice. He hit six home runs in 1971. He is tied for fourth in the home run rankings of pitchers with 200 or more strikeouts since 1900, but he seems to be taking his hat off to Ohtani this season.

MLB Network female reporter Alana Rizzo also reacted to Ohtani’s 200K. Mr. Ben Verlander, an analyst at the American broadcasting station “FOX Sports”, responded to Twitter with “Another milestone for Ohtani!” A lot of attention has been focused on his 200 strikeouts of the two-way season.
